Transaction

ecbd1156234c122263c1d04b6320ea06fc1a554d13c24aaddf0e30d527317f73

Summary

In Block496349
TimeSat, 23 Dec 2023 15:47:45 UTC
Total Input649.90194703 Nebula
Total Output683.90194703 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
206575 Confirmations683.90194703 Nebula
Raw Transaction